Definition of a Loss Run Report
A loss run report is a comprehensive summary of claims data for a specific period, typically a year. It provides a detailed breakdown of all reported losses, including the number of claims, the amount paid, and the types of losses incurred. This detailed record is essential for insurance companies to evaluate risk and make informed decisions about pricing and coverage.
Purpose of a Loss Run Report
The primary purpose of a loss run report is to provide a standardized and consistent method of evaluating an insured’s claim history. This allows insurers to analyze the frequency and severity of claims, assess potential risks, and adjust premiums accordingly. Accurate and comprehensive loss run reports are essential for underwriting and risk management.

Data Fields and Their Significance
The crucial elements of a loss run report include detailed information about each claim. These data points, when analyzed collectively, provide insights into the nature of losses and their potential drivers. Precise data collection and consistent reporting are essential for the reliability and validity of the loss run report.
Component | Description | Importance | Example Data Points |
---|---|---|---|
Policy Number | Unique identifier for the insurance policy associated with the claim. | Crucial for linking claims to specific policies and tracking claim history for that policy. | 123456789, ABC-101 |
Claim Number | Unique identifier for each claim filed. | Essential for tracking individual claim progress and costs. Allows for isolation and analysis of specific claims. | CLM-2024-001, 987654321 |
Date of Loss | Date when the insured event occurred. | Essential for calculating claim frequency and severity and for determining coverage periods. Helps identify seasonal patterns. | 2024-03-15, 2024-06-22 |
Description of Loss | Detailed account of the incident leading to the claim. | Provides context for the claim and aids in understanding the nature of the loss, which is crucial for identifying potential fraud or systemic issues. | “Vehicle collision with another vehicle,” “Fire damage to home” |
Amount of Loss | The total financial cost associated with the claim. | Fundamental to calculating overall claim costs and determining the financial impact on the insurer. Provides insights into the severity of the losses. | $10,000, $50,000, €20,000 |
Payment Made | The amount paid by the insurer to settle the claim. | Directly impacts the insurer’s financial position. Helps to assess claim settlement strategies and ensure compliance with policy terms. | $7,500, $45,000 |
Type of Coverage | Specific insurance coverage under which the claim is made. | Essential for classifying claims and analyzing losses for each coverage type. Allows insurers to understand coverage trends. | Homeowners, Auto, Commercial General Liability |
Location of Loss | Geographic location where the loss occurred. | Allows for geographic analysis of claim patterns and identification of high-risk areas. Helps to understand localized factors influencing claims. | 123 Main Street, Anytown, USA, specific zip code |

Categorization of Loss Run Reports
Loss run reports are categorized based on the level of detail and the specific information they contain. Different types provide varying degrees of insight, making it crucial for insurers to choose the appropriate report for their analysis.
Standard Loss Run Report
This report is the most fundamental type, providing a summary of losses by policy, period, and often by cause. It typically includes data on total claims, average claim size, and frequency of claims. Its simplicity and broad overview make it a valuable tool for general risk assessment and initial trend analysis across all policies. It is often used for reporting to senior management and for high-level actuarial analyses.
For instance, a standard loss run report can reveal a spike in claims for specific property types or geographical locations, allowing for targeted investigation.
Detailed Loss Run Report
This report dives deeper into the details of each claim, providing a more granular view. Beyond the summary data of the standard report, it includes more specific information, such as the date of the loss, the location, the policyholder’s details, and the specific cause of the loss. This level of detail is vital for in-depth investigation of specific claims, identification of potential fraud, and for accurate claim reserves.
For example, a detailed report might reveal that a particular vendor is involved in a higher number of claims than expected, allowing the insurer to scrutinize their contracts or operational procedures.
Specialized Loss Run Reports
These reports cater to specific needs, tailored to particular industries, policies, or claims types. For example, a specialized report might focus on claims arising from natural disasters, or claims related to specific types of equipment. This level of specialization is crucial for specialized insurers, or those with a high concentration in specific areas. For instance, an insurer specializing in agricultural policies would require a specialized loss run report to analyze losses by crop type and region.
Comparative Loss Run Report
This report allows for comparisons between different time periods, policy types, or geographic locations. The comparison aspect highlights trends and allows for the identification of outliers. This report is instrumental in understanding the impact of changing regulations, economic conditions, or policy adjustments. For example, comparing claims data for a particular policy type over the last five years can reveal trends in claim frequency or severity.
Table of Distinctions
Report Type | Key Features | Use Cases |
---|---|---|
Standard Loss Run | Summary of losses, total claims, average claim size. | General risk assessment, high-level actuarial analysis, reporting to senior management. |
Detailed Loss Run | Specific claim details, location, date, cause, policyholder information. | In-depth investigation of claims, fraud detection, accurate claim reserves. |
Specialized Loss Run | Tailored to specific industries, policies, or claims types. | Specialized insurers, high concentration in specific areas. |
Comparative Loss Run | Comparison between time periods, policy types, or locations. | Identifying trends, impact of regulations/economic conditions, evaluating policy adjustments. |

Calculating Key Metrics
Calculation of key metrics provides valuable insights into the financial impact of claims. These metrics are essential for actuarial and underwriting decisions.
- Average Claim Costs: Average claim costs are calculated by dividing the total claim costs by the total number of claims.
Average Claim Cost = Total Claim Costs / Total Number of Claims
Example: If total claim costs are $1,000,000 and the total number of claims is 1000, the average claim cost is $1,000.
- Frequency of Claims: Frequency of claims is the rate at which claims occur over a specific period.
Claim Frequency = Number of Claims / Exposure Units
Exposure units could be policies or insured values, depending on the company’s reporting practices.
- Severity of Claims: Severity of claims measures the average amount of loss per claim.

Pricing Strategies
Loss run data directly impacts the pricing of insurance policies. By analyzing claims data from past periods, insurers can identify trends in losses and adjust premiums accordingly. For example, if a particular region or type of property consistently experiences high claim frequencies, the insurer can raise premiums for that area or type of coverage. This ensures that premiums reflect the actual risk associated with providing coverage.
Furthermore, the data aids in determining appropriate profit margins, enabling insurers to balance profitability with competitive pricing. Careful scrutiny of loss run data allows insurers to avoid underpricing and ensure a sustainable business model.
Risk Management
Loss run reports provide a foundation for comprehensive risk management strategies. By identifying patterns and outliers in claims data, insurers can proactively address potential risks. For example, a spike in claims for a specific type of vehicle accident might indicate a need for enhanced safety programs or driver education initiatives. This proactive approach allows insurers to mitigate potential losses and maintain the long-term viability of their coverage.
Insurers can also refine their underwriting practices by identifying high-risk groups or specific coverages that necessitate additional scrutiny or higher premiums.
Applications in Different Insurance Segments
Loss run reports are used across all insurance segments, but their specific applications may vary. In property insurance, loss run data helps identify geographic areas with higher claim frequency or severity, enabling insurers to adjust rates and refine coverage options. In auto insurance, reports help identify risk factors such as driver demographics, accident types, and vehicle models. This analysis helps in setting premiums and creating targeted risk mitigation programs.
In health insurance, loss run data can reveal trends in medical costs, allowing insurers to anticipate future expenses and adjust their pricing models or develop targeted preventative care programs. The ability to understand and adapt to these nuances is crucial for success in each market segment.

Loss Run Report and Risk Management
Loss run reports are indispensable tools for insurers in effectively managing risk. Accurate and comprehensive loss run data provides critical insights into claims patterns, enabling proactive risk mitigation strategies and informed underwriting decisions. Failure to leverage this data can lead to significant financial losses and reputational damage.Insurers rely heavily on loss run reports to understand and address potential vulnerabilities in their risk portfolios.
This analysis allows for the identification of emerging trends, problematic areas, and potentially catastrophic events. By understanding these factors, insurers can implement targeted risk management strategies to reduce potential losses.
Loss Run Report Analysis for Risk Identification
Thorough analysis of loss run reports is paramount for identifying and mitigating risks. The data reveals trends in claims frequency and severity across various insured categories, allowing insurers to pinpoint specific areas of concern. Patterns of high claims activity or unusually high payouts for particular types of events can highlight potential exposures or vulnerabilities. A careful examination of geographical patterns can pinpoint regions with higher-than-average claim rates, necessitating targeted risk mitigation strategies.
Risk Mitigation Strategies Based on Loss Run Data
Loss run data provides the foundation for developing targeted risk management strategies. Insurers can adjust premiums based on identified risk factors. For example, if a loss run report reveals a high concentration of claims from a specific industry or geographical location, insurers can implement higher premiums for that segment to reflect the increased risk. Furthermore, insurers can invest in risk control measures such as safety training programs, engineering improvements, or enhanced loss control services to mitigate risks in specific areas.
Insurers might also adjust their underwriting guidelines, rejecting applications from high-risk groups or implementing stricter policy conditions to avoid accepting risky policies.
Identifying Trends and Patterns in Loss Run Data
Loss run reports are essential for identifying trends and patterns. For instance, a sustained increase in claims for water damage incidents in coastal regions could signal the need for increased risk assessment and potentially for implementing additional flood protection measures in the underwriting process. Likewise, a consistent increase in claims involving faulty products from a particular manufacturer could prompt the insurer to conduct an in-depth investigation and potentially remove that manufacturer from their coverage portfolio.
Data visualization techniques, such as charts and graphs, can make these trends and patterns easily visible, facilitating the identification of key risk factors. Regular analysis of loss run data allows for proactive measures and the avoidance of potential future losses.
